POLICE CHARGE AKEEM HOPKINSON & SHAMEEK GRANT FOR THE MURDER OF CATHERINE PICKERING. FEMALE ALSO CHARGED!

The RVIPF Major Crime Team today charged two males with murder and robbery, and one female with aiding in the incident that resulted in the fatal wounding of Catherine Pickering on April 18. ONLY 12-24 HOUR QUARANTINE FOR FULLY VACCINATED PERSONS, NO QUARANTINE FOR FULLY VACCINATED DAYTRIPPERS TO USVI & ST MARTIN FROM MAY 15TH!

Fully vaccinated travelers coming into the British Virgin Islands will only be required to quarantine for 12-24 hours, according to new Cabinet decisions. This timeframe will allow for the day-0 test results to be returned.
